What is Romex Cable? Nonmetallic sheathed cable consists of two or more plastic-insulated conductors and ground wire surrounded by a moisture resistant plastic jacket. Can be used in wood stud residential buildings and buildings not exceeding three stories (as long as it is used and protected with wood studs).
